Patents by Inventor Nitin Sharma

Nitin Sharma has filed for patents to protect the following inventions. This listing includes patent applications that are pending as well as patents that have already been granted by the United States Patent and Trademark Office (USPTO).

  • Patent number: 7903493
    Abstract: A design structure is embodied in a machine readable medium for designing, manufacturing, or testing a design. The design structure includes a threshold register having a counter, a count register, and a non-volatile storage for storing a state when a value of the count register equals or exceeds a value of the threshold register. Also provided is a method of predicting and/or estimating a power cycle duration in order to save a state in non-volatile memory and a circuit. The method includes setting a threshold value; determining that the threshold value has been equaled or exceeded; and saving the state in the non-volatile memory at a first checkpoint based on the threshold value being equaled or exceeded.
    Type: Grant
    Filed: April 25, 2008
    Date of Patent: March 8, 2011
    Assignee: International Business Machines Corporation
    Inventors: Kenneth J. Goodnow, Clarence R. Ogilvie, Nitin Sharma, Sebastian T. Ventrone, Charles S. Woodruff
  • Publication number: 20110049259
    Abstract: A method of dispensing a volatile active into the surrounding environment includes the steps of providing a fragrance dispenser having a housing, a fan disposed within the housing and having a airflow director, first and second chambers disposed within the housing, and first and second fragrances disposed in the first and second chambers. The first and second chambers include first and second shutters covering first and second outlets, and first and second heaters, respectively.
    Type: Application
    Filed: August 26, 2009
    Publication date: March 3, 2011
    Applicant: S. C. JOHNSON & SON, INC.
    Inventors: René Maurice Béland, Nitin Sharma, Deliang Shi, John R. Wietfeldt
  • Publication number: 20110038761
    Abstract: Wearable devices for dispensing insect repellents, fragrances, and/or other chemicals along the outside of the clothing of a human are disclosed. They are of the type that are clipped onto a belt or the like, and use a powered fan to dispense active. They are configured with fan rotor arrangements to minimize power use while still achieving acceptable air flow rates. These changes permit use of smaller batteries and more compact arrangements for battery positioning. This in turn permits a much more compact and lightweight construction to achieve the desired results. The devices are also provided with a rotatable clip structure to render use of the device more comfortable when the user is seated and to provide greater control over the direction of the dispensing. Further, they are provided with modified lids to facilitate active refill replacement.
    Type: Application
    Filed: August 14, 2009
    Publication date: February 17, 2011
    Inventors: Saleh A. Saleh, David C. Belongia, Nitin Sharma, Paul E. Furner, Kwamena Gyakye deGraft-Johnson, Raymund J. Alfaro, Donald J. Schumacher
  • Publication number: 20100138403
    Abstract: Techniques are provided for modifying queries to increase the number of sponsored links that are returned in response to the queries. A query modification system uses a predefined set of rules that are designated to modify a query to increase the chance that the modified query will match more sponsored links. The modified query is then matched against a listing of search query strings that have been pre-selected by sponsors. Each pre-selected search query strings corresponds to one or more sponsored web links. If the modified query matches one of the pre-selected search query strings, the corresponding sponsored web links are returned and displayed to the user.
    Type: Application
    Filed: February 1, 2010
    Publication date: June 3, 2010
    Inventors: Shyam Kapur, Nitin Sharma
  • Patent number: 7715995
    Abstract: An design structure for measuring power consumed during operation of an integrated circuit. The design structure including: a data processing circuit having an input and an output, the data processing circuit configured to generate an output data signal on based on an input data signal; a power measurement circuit configured to measure an amount of electrical power consumed by the processing circuit in generating the output signal from the input signal, the power measurement circuit connected between the processing circuit and a power supply for the processing circuit; and a memory element configured to store a tag containing a value representing the amount of electrical power consumed by the processing circuit in generating the output data signal from the input data signal and either (a) the input data of the input data signal or (b) a pointer to the input data of the input data signal.
    Type: Grant
    Filed: March 12, 2008
    Date of Patent: May 11, 2010
    Assignee: International Business Machines Corporation
    Inventors: Kenneth Joseph Goodnow, Clarence Rosser Ogilvie, Nitin Sharma, Sebastian Theodore Ventrone, Charles S. Woodruff
  • Publication number: 20100064895
    Abstract: A device is provided that is capable of circulating air throughout a personal space as well as collecting and preventing the build up of dust and other particulate matter by drawing in air from the surrounding environment and removing some dust, allergens and other such particulate matter therefrom. The filtered air is then expelled out of the device and back into the surrounding environment. The device includes a housing defining an interior space having a motor and fan assembly disposed therein. The housing includes an inlet with a filter provided therein such that air drawn in through the inlet is filtered. The air is then expelled through a circumferentially disposed outlet. The filter element preferably includes a lock and key system configured to prevent operation of the device in the absence of a properly keyed filter.
    Type: Application
    Filed: August 20, 2009
    Publication date: March 18, 2010
    Inventors: Matthew N. Thurin, Jeremy F. Knopow, Patrick C. Sanders, Julie L. Bates, David H. Leifheit, Nitin Sharma, John R. Wietfeldt
  • Patent number: 7668808
    Abstract: Techniques are provided for modifying queries to increase the number of sponsored links that are returned in response to the queries. A query modification system uses a predefined set of rules that are designated to modify a query to increase the chance that the modified query will match more sponsored links. The modified query is then matched against a listing of search query strings that have been pre-selected by sponsors. Each pre-selected search query strings corresponds to one or more sponsored web links. If the modified query matches one of the pre-selected search query strings, the corresponding sponsored web links are returned and displayed to the user.
    Type: Grant
    Filed: March 10, 2005
    Date of Patent: February 23, 2010
    Assignee: Yahoo! Inc.
    Inventors: Shyam Kapur, Nitin Sharma
  • Publication number: 20100017773
    Abstract: A method is provided for updating an existing netlist to reflect a design change. A design incorporating the design change and the existing netlist are provided to a synthesis tool. The design and the existing netlist are processed with the synthesis tool reusing logic structures from the existing netlist. A result is generated by the synthesis tool including the existing netlist and a new portion of a netlist reflecting the design change.
    Type: Application
    Filed: July 15, 2008
    Publication date: January 21, 2010
    Applicant: INTERNATIONAL BUSINESS MACHINES CORPORATION
    Inventors: Robert D. Herzl, Robert S. Horton, Kenneth A. Lauricella, David W. Milton, Clarence R. Ogilvie, Paul M. Schanely, Nitin Sharma, Tad J. Wilder, Charles B. Winn
  • Patent number: 7617523
    Abstract: Authentication mechanisms for accessing one or more applications by a user by using collaborative agents for automating authentication to the one or more applications. The use of collaborative agents obviates a need for the user to remember fortified authentication credentials for each application.
    Type: Grant
    Filed: October 21, 2005
    Date of Patent: November 10, 2009
    Assignee: International Business Machines Corporation
    Inventors: Tapas K. Das, Nitin Sharma, Jingxue Shen
  • Publication number: 20090268541
    Abstract: A design structure is embodied in a machine readable medium for designing, manufacturing, or testing a design. The design structure includes a threshold register having a counter, a count register, and a non-volatile storage for storing a state when a value of the count register equals or exceeds a value of the threshold register. Also provided is a method of predicting and/or estimating a power cycle duration in order to save a state in non-volatile memory and a circuit. The method includes setting a threshold value; determining that the threshold value has been equaled or exceeded; and saving the state in the non-volatile memory at a first checkpoint based on the threshold value being equaled or exceeded.
    Type: Application
    Filed: April 25, 2008
    Publication date: October 29, 2009
    Inventors: Kenneth J. Goodnow, Clarence R. OGILVIE, Nitin SHARMA, Sebastian T. VENTRONE, Charles S. WOODRUFF
  • Publication number: 20090183135
    Abstract: A chip design methodology. The methodology includes identifying engineering changeable logic, and replacing the identified engineering changeable logic with flexible logic blocks (FLB).
    Type: Application
    Filed: January 15, 2008
    Publication date: July 16, 2009
    Inventors: Robert D. Herzl, Robert S. Horton, Kenneth A. Lauricella, David W. Milton, Clarence R. Ogilvie, Paul M. Schanely, Nitin Sharma, Tad J. Wilder, Charles B. Winn
  • Publication number: 20090183134
    Abstract: A design structure for identifying engineering changeable logic, and replacing the identified engineering changeable logic with flexible logic blocks (FLB). The design structure is embodied in a machine readable medium for designing, manufacturing, or testing an integrated circuit.
    Type: Application
    Filed: March 25, 2008
    Publication date: July 16, 2009
    Applicant: INTERNATIONAL BUSINESS MACHINES CORPORATION
    Inventors: Robert D. Herzl, Robert S. Horton, Kenneth A. Lauricella, David W. Milton, Clarence R. Ogilvie, Paul M. Schanely, Nitin Sharma, Tad J. Wilder, Charles B. Winn
  • Patent number: 7558539
    Abstract: A circuit for adjusting a magnitude of a transmit signal includes a transmitter (105), providing a transmit signal (107). It also includes a transmitter amplifier (109), receiving the transmit signal (107) and a power control adjustment signal (121), and responsive thereto, providing an amplified transmit signal (111). The circuit also includes a detector (123), for detecting an amplitude of the amplified transmit signal (111). Also included is an error component (137) for determining the difference between the amplitude and a reference level (129). Further provided is a digital signal generator (155), receiving the difference (145), and responsive thereto, generating (157) a reference signal (125) and the power control adjustment signal (117, 121), where the reference level (129) is responsive to the reference signal (125).
    Type: Grant
    Filed: September 30, 2005
    Date of Patent: July 7, 2009
    Assignee: Freescale Semiconductor, Inc.
    Inventors: Phuong T. Huynh, Nitin Sharma
  • Publication number: 20090153324
    Abstract: An design structure for measuring power consumed during operation of an integrated circuit. The design structure including: a data processing circuit having an input and an output, the data processing circuit configured to generate an output data signal on based on an input data signal; a power measurement circuit configured to measure an amount of electrical power consumed by the processing circuit in generating the output signal from the input signal, the power measurement circuit connected between the processing circuit and a power supply for the processing circuit; and a memory element configured to store a tag containing a value representing the amount of electrical power consumed by the processing circuit in generating the output data signal from the input data signal and either (a) the input data of the input data signal or (b) a pointer to the input data of the input data signal.
    Type: Application
    Filed: March 12, 2008
    Publication date: June 18, 2009
    Inventors: Kenneth Joseph Goodnow, Clarence Rosser Ogilvie, Nitin Sharma, Sebastian Theodore Ventrone, Charles S. Woodruff
  • Publication number: 20090157334
    Abstract: An apparatus and method for measuring power consumed during operation of an integrated circuit. The apparatus including: a data processing circuit having an input and an output, the data processing circuit configured to generate an output data signal on based on an input data signal; a power measurement circuit configured to measure an amount of electrical power consumed by the processing circuit in generating the output signal from the input signal, the power measurement circuit connected between the processing circuit and a power supply for the processing circuit; and a memory element configured to store a tag containing a value representing the amount of electrical power consumed by the processing circuit in generating the output data signal from the input data signal and either (a) the input data of the input data signal or (b) a pointer to the input data of the input data signal.
    Type: Application
    Filed: December 14, 2007
    Publication date: June 18, 2009
    Inventors: Kenneth Joseph Goodnow, Clarence Rosser Ogilvie, Nitin Sharma, Sebastian Theodore Ventrone, Charles S. Woodruff
  • Patent number: 7546559
    Abstract: A method for optimization of clock gating in integrated circuit (IC) design. Clock gating techniques are very useful in reducing the electrical power consumed by an IC. A general method for identifying registers that are candidates for clock gating is presented. Furthermore, a determination is made regarding which of the candidate registers to clock gate in order to achieve optimal power and IC area savings. The determination is based on switching activity of the candidate registers.
    Type: Grant
    Filed: May 22, 2006
    Date of Patent: June 9, 2009
    Assignee: Atrenta, Inc.
    Inventors: Bhanu Kapoor, Debabrata Bagchi, Nitin Sharma
  • Publication number: 20090078793
    Abstract: A nozzle is provided for dispensing a liquid from a container in a desirable, nearly rectangular spray pattern. The nozzle includes an actuator having an inlet end adapted to receive liquid from the container and an outlet end, the actuator outlet end defining an outlet chamber. An insert is coupled to the actuator outlet end and defines an insert passage in fluid communication with the outlet chamber. The insert includes at least a first convex shoulder disposed downstream of the outlet chamber, and a nozzle outlet disposed downstream of the first convex shoulder. The convex shoulder may have a radius of curvature and side walls may be provided at an angle of convergence. The radius of curvature and the angle of convergence may be provided within certain ranges to obtain the desired spray pattern at the desired flow rate using typical aerosol can pressures.
    Type: Application
    Filed: June 18, 2008
    Publication date: March 26, 2009
    Applicant: S.C. JOHNSON & SON, INC.
    Inventors: Cory J. Nelson, Nitin Sharma, Padma Prabodh Varanasi
  • Publication number: 20090045839
    Abstract: A chip design methodology and an integrated circuit chip. The methodology includes providing a plurality of logic gates in a net list, wherein each of the logic gates comprises at least one spare input, synthesizing the net list, and connecting the spare inputs for performing an engineering change late in the design process. The invention is also directed to a design structure on which a circuit resides.
    Type: Application
    Filed: October 22, 2007
    Publication date: February 19, 2009
    Applicant: INTERNATIONAL BUSINESS MACHINES CORPORATION
    Inventors: Robert D. HERZL, Robert S. Horton, Kenneth A. Lauricella, David W. Milton, Clarence R. Ogilvie, Paul M. Schanely, Nitin Sharma, Tad J. Wilder, Charles B. Winn
  • Publication number: 20090045836
    Abstract: A chip design methodology and an integrated circuit chip. The methodology includes providing a plurality of logic gates in a net list, wherein each of the logic gates comprises at least one spare input, synthesizing the net list, and connecting the spare inputs for performing an engineering change late in the design process.
    Type: Application
    Filed: August 15, 2007
    Publication date: February 19, 2009
    Inventors: Robert D. Herzl, Robert S. Horton, Kenneth A. Lauricella, David W. Milton, Clarence R. Ogilvie, Paul M. Schanely, Nitin Sharma, Tad J. Wilder, Charles B. Winn
  • Patent number: D253836
    Type: Grant
    Filed: August 24, 1977
    Date of Patent: January 1, 1980
    Inventor: Zula B. Cox
  • Patent number: D628281
    Type: Grant
    Filed: February 20, 2009
    Date of Patent: November 30, 2010
    Assignee: S.C. Johnson & Son, Inc.
    Inventors: Julie L. Bates, Patrick C. Sanders, David H. Leifheit, Nitin Sharma